Gen 4 Jets has added a first Citation Jet 3, the company announced.
“With more space and extended range, the Citation Jet 3 is a great option for a variety of trips. The aircraft will be floating, allowing efficient service across multiple regions,” Gen 4 Jets said.
The 2010-built jet, N109TW (msn 525B-0338), is configured for up to seven passengers. Previously operated privately out of Newport Municipal, the aircraft was last active on July 20, with a flight to Little Rock.
The Citation Jet 3 joins a six-seat Citation Jet 1 in Gen 4 Jets' Part 135-certified fleet.
Beyond executive jet charter, Gen 4 Jets provides aircraft management, a jet card programme, and aircraft acquisition and sales.
